Do poodles shed a lot?

Puppies, on the other hand, are recognized for their low-shedding coats. They have hair rather than fur, making them an excellent choice for allergy sufferers.

Are all poodles the same size?

No, they come in three main sizes: standard, miniature, and toy. Each size has its own characteristics and is suitable for different households.

Are poodles prone to specific health problems?

While they are generally a healthy breed, they may be susceptible to certain conditions such as hip dysplasia, eye issues, and skin allergies. Regular veterinary check-ups and proper care can help mitigate these concerns.
